Why Your Closet Is a Hidden Air Quality Weak Point
In dense urban apartments, closets are rarely passive storage—they’re often unintentional air pathways. Shared walls with exhaust stacks, proximity to idling delivery vehicles, or poorly sealed HVAC returns can funnel traffic-derived PM2.5, nitrogen dioxide (NO₂), and volatile organic compounds (VOCs) directly into enclosed spaces. Clothing fibers absorb these pollutants; wool and cotton especially trap aldehydes and polycyclic aromatic hydrocarbons (PAHs). Over time, this contributes to stale odor, fabric discoloration, and measurable indoor air degradation—even when windows are closed.
Carbon Filters: When They Help—and When They Don’t
Activated carbon excels at adsorbing gaseous pollutants—not particulates. It does nothing for dust, pollen, or mold spores unless paired with a mechanical filter. That’s why standalone “carbon-only” closet inserts are ineffective. What works is integration: carbon layered behind a high-efficiency particulate filter, placed where air naturally moves.

“Carbon filters in closets deliver measurable VOC reduction only when airflow is intentional—not ambient,” says Dr. Lena Cho, indoor air researcher at NYU’s Center for Sustainable Urban Systems. Real-world field studies show >40% benzene and formaldehyde reduction in closets with sealed returns + carbon-MERV hybrids—but zero benefit from passive charcoal sachets hung on hangers.
The Misguided “Sachet Solution”
⚠️ A widespread but misleading practice is hanging activated charcoal bags or bamboo charcoal pouches inside closets “just in case.” These have negligible surface area (<50 cm² per bag) and no forced airflow—rendering them useless against continuous urban infiltration. They may mask odors temporarily but do not reduce pollutant load. Worse, they create false confidence, delaying actual mitigation like sealing duct leaks or upgrading return grilles.
What Actually Works: A Tiered Approach
- ✅ Seal first: Use foil tape on HVAC duct seams behind closet walls; caulk gaps around baseboards and door frames.
- ✅ Filter second: Replace standard return grille filters with 2-inch carbon-MERV-13 combos (e.g., Filtrete Smart Air or Nordic Pure).
- 💡 Monitor third: Place an AirVisual Node or Awair Element near the closet interior to track baseline VOC/PM2.5 spikes correlated with rush hour or garbage collection.
- ⚠️ Avoid: Ozone generators, ionizers, or “self-cleaning” UV-C units—these produce harmful byproducts indoors.
| Intervention | PM2.5 Reduction | VOC Reduction | Lifespan | Urban Apartment Fit |
|---|---|---|---|---|
| Charcoal sachets (passive) | 0% | <5% | 2–3 months | Poor — no airflow |
| Carbon-MERV-13 return filter | 30–50% | 40–65% | 6 months | Excellent — targets source pathway |
| Standalone mini-purifier (50 sq ft) | 25–40% | 35–55% | 6–12 months (filter) | Good — if closet has door gap & power access |
| Duct sealing + weatherstripping | 15–25% | 10–20% | Permanent | Essential — foundational step |

Everything You Need to Know
Do I need a carbon filter if my closet doesn’t face the street?
Not necessarily—if it’s interior-facing and unconnected to exhaust ducts. But test first: many “interior” closets share plenums with mechanical rooms or rooftop units. A sensor reading spike during HVAC cycling is your cue.
Can I install a carbon filter myself—or do I need an HVAC technician?
You can replace return grille filters yourself in under 5 minutes—no tools required. Only duct sealing or modifying supply lines needs professional help.
Will a carbon filter make my closet smell “cleaner” right away?
Yes—but only if odors stem from traffic VOCs or off-gassing building materials. It won’t fix mildew (requires dehumidification) or pet dander (requires HEPA filtration).
Are there non-toxic alternatives to activated carbon?
No proven alternatives match carbon’s adsorption capacity for urban gaseous pollutants. Bamboo charcoal is marketing language—not a performance upgrade. Stick with coconut-shell activated carbon certified to ASTM D3803.
